How Virtual Reality Solves the Abstraction Gap in Education and Delivers Faster, Safer Learning

Traditional teaching often fails because many scientific and historical concepts are too abstract to visualize. VR bridges this gap by moving from "Tell Me" to "Show Me."

When a teacher explains atomic structures, human cells, space missions, or ancient civilizations using only textbooks, students are expected to imagine complex ideas without enough visual or emotional context. This gap slows learning and weakens understanding.

Virtual reality directly addresses this problem by shifting learning from “Tell Me” to “Show Me.”

The Retention Power: Research shows that while we retain only 10% of what we read, we retain up to 80% of what we experience. VR allows students to "experience" being inside a human cell or standing on the moon.
